The film is based on the novel of the same name by Mary Hayley Bell and stars her daughter, Hayley Mills. In the British Film Institute included it in their list of the 50 films you should see by the age of The plot follows the lives of three Lancashire farm children who discover a fugitive hiding in their barn.

The bearded man, referred to as "Blakey" by the police, is mistaken for Jesus Christ by the children, who are heavily influenced in this belief by stories they have heard told at Sunday school and by an initial exclamation of "Jesus Christ!

Most of the children in the nearby small town eventually become aware that "Jesus" is living in the barn, complicating Kathy's attempt at keeping it a secret. When the news finally reaches an adult, Kathy's father, the police are called in to apprehend the criminal. The children of the village, perhaps of them by now in on the secret, converge on the barn.

Convinced that she has let Jesus down, Kathy sneaks behind the structure and apologizes to Blakey that she can no longer protect him. He forgives the girl and, after much prompting from Kathy, promises she will see him again.

Resigned to his fate, Blakey tosses his revolver out of the barn door and surrenders to the police. Once Blakey is taken away and the crowd disperses, Kathy is approached by two very young children who ask to see Jesus. She tells them that they missed him this time, but he will be back one day.
